BFCET has established an Incubation centre with an objective to support the budding entrepreneurs to establish their new venture through constant guidance & mentoring through various training programs & industrial collaborations.
Incubation Centre is registered under the Societies Registration Act, 1860 to promote innovation and entrepreneurship. To accomplish its goal, Incubation centre facilitates startups, enterprises, faculty and students by providing technical and business support & services. Incubation centre continuously interacts with various Government bodies and departments to enable the students to become job providers rather than job seekers.
